Installing closeboard fencing involves precision-setting concrete posts to withstand London clay's seasonal movement. Each featherboard overlaps its neighbour, creating a solid barrier that won't warp or gap over time. Gravel boards at the base protect against the damp conditions common near Wandsworth Common, while capping rails shed rainwater efficiently. What's the typical investment for closeboard fencing in a standard Balham garden?

Most terraced properties in SW12 require 15-25 linear metres of fencing, typically ranging from £85-£120 per metre depending on height and access. Corner plots near Balham station often need 30-40 metres, bringing costs to £2,500-£4,800.

How long does it take to replace perimeter fencing for a typical SW12 property?

Standard Victorian terrace boundaries in Balham usually take 2-3 days, including old fence removal and waste disposal. Larger Edwardian properties with side access might extend to 4-5 days.

Can closeboard fencing work with the sloped gardens common in parts of Balham?

Stepped installation handles Balham's varied topography beautifully. We've tackled everything from gentle slopes towards Wandsworth Common to steeper gradients near Streatham Hill, adjusting panel heights to follow natural contours while maintaining a professional appearance.
